A fix is available
APAR status
Closed as program error.
Error description
Customer uses LOCALCCSID of 937. Application issued WEB CONVERSE but received shorter length of data. . The problem appears to be in DFHWBCL. After converting the data, wbo_set_buffer2.n is set to ccnv_source_buffer_n instead of ccnv_target_buffer_n. . Usually these are the same but with DBCS conversions the target can be larger than the source data due to the insertion of SO/SI sequences. .
Local fix
Problem summary
**************************************************************** * USERS AFFECTED: All. * **************************************************************** * PROBLEM DESCRIPTION: Incorrect data length returned on EXEC * * CICS WEB CONVERSE SET. * **************************************************************** * RECOMMENDATION: * **************************************************************** An EXEC CICS WEB CONVERSE or RECEIVE has been issued using the SET option. The codepage being used is a DBCS codepage and there are DBCS characters in the returned data. When the data is converted from ASCII into EBCDIC, SO/SI characters are inserted into the data but the length returned does not include the SO/SI characters. When the application accesses the data using this length, it does not receive all of the data. Additional Keywords: SOSI SO SI
Problem conclusion
DFHWBCL has been changed in translate_mbcs_block so that the correct length is returned to the caller.
Temporary fix
FIX AVAILABLE BY PTF ONLY
Comments
APAR Information
APAR number
PK28436
Reported component name
CICSTS 3.1 Z/OS
Reported component ID
5655M1500
Reported release
400
Status
CLOSED PER
PE
NoPE
HIPER
NoHIPER
Special Attention
NoSpecatt
Submitted date
2006-07-24
Closed date
2006-09-14
Last modified date
2006-10-03
APAR is sysrouted FROM one or more of the following:
APAR is sysrouted TO one or more of the following:
UK17956
Modules/Macros
DESWBCL DFHWBCL
Fix information
Fixed component name
CICSTS 3.1 Z/OS
Fixed component ID
5655M1500
Applicable component levels
R400 PSY UK17956
UP06/09/20 P F609
Fix is available
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.
[{"Business Unit":{"code":"BU058","label":"IBM Infrastructure w\/TPS"},"Product":{"code":"SSGMGV","label":"CICS Transaction Server"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"3.1","Edition":"","Line of Business":{"code":"LOB35","label":"Mainframe SW"}},{"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SG19M","label":"APARs - z\/OS environment"},"Component":"","ARM Category":[],"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"3.1","Edition":"","Line of Business":{"code":"","label":""}}]
Document Information
Modified date:
03 October 2006